== Build Provenance: Pictovault Image Cache Leak ==

The memory leak in the Pictovault thumbnail cache was traced to builds produced after the Oakhollow pipeline migration, where the eviction module was linked against a stale allocator shim. Affected artifacts carry provenance records from the Tamsin build farm between the migration and the hotfix. On-call: if heap growth exceeds 2GB/hour on a cache node, confirm the artifact's provenance before rolling back. Verified-good builds can be identified by the trace token shown below.

build token for tajeg-bajep: htk14_409ba9df6b8acb

# Webhook Delivery: Limits & Quotas

Fenwick dispatcher retries failed webhook deliveries with exponential backoff plus jitter. Hard cap: seven attempts per event. Events exceeding the cap move to the dead-letter queue; no automatic replay. Per-endpoint concurrency is throttled, and consecutive failures trip a circuit breaker that pauses the endpoint. Quotas apply per tenant, not per endpoint. Release-blocking if any value changes without sign-off. Current retry constants are below.

tuning table, kawep-tawif:
CAPS = {
    "olidor": 80,
    "belion": 7,
    "quenys": 225,
    "druox": 839,
    "fraath": 482,
}

Subject: Currency Hedging Decision — Board Briefing

Dear Executive Team,

Following careful review with treasury, Calloway Mercantile will hedge 60% of its thaler-denominated receivables through twelve-month forwards, reducing earnings volatility ahead of the Ostbridge expansion. Counterparty limits were reviewed and approved. Full documentation accompanies the board pack. Please note the confidential remark on strategic plans immediately below.

internal memo for tagef-hadup: Gross margin on Ulaath came in at 15 percent against a plan of 5 percent. Only 7 of the 120 pilot accounts renewed Ulaath, so a churn review is set for October 15.